SIR ERNEST HENRY SHACKELTON (1874-1922)
South. The Story of Shackleton's Last Expedition 1914-1917, London: The Complete Press for William Heinemann, 1919. 8° (248 x 154mm.) Half-title, errata slip, colour frontispiece, one folding map, 87 plates, illustrations. (Marginal browning to text as usual.) Original cloth, blocked in silver on upper cover and spine, lower cover blocked in blind with Heinemann device (spine and corners slightly rubbed). Provenance: Victor Middleton (early inscription 'Victor George Middleton/from his affectionate sister/Amy G. Drury./Xmas 1919').

FIRST EDITION, FIRST IMPRESSION of 'a classic and one of the finest [works] in ... Antarctic literature' (Rosove). A very good copy with the silver blocking on the cover un-oxidised. Conrad p.224; Rosove 308.A1 ('Uncommon.'); Spence 1107; Taurus 105 (incorrectly describing binding as blocked in gilt).
